HTML'deki basit Karakter kodlamalarımızı takip etmeniz yeterli
HTML'deki karakter kodlamaları, web içeriğinin farklı dillerde ve platformlarda doğru şekilde görüntülenmesi ve işlevselliği için gereklidir. Karakter kodlaması özünde bir belgenin kullanabileceği karakter kümesini (harfler, semboller ve kontrol kodları) ve bu karakterlerin bayt cinsinden nasıl temsil edildiğini belirtir. İzleyicinin kullandığı cihaz veya tarayıcıdan bağımsız olarak metnin amaçlandığı gibi görünmesini sağladığı için bunun önemi küçümsenemez. HTML, karakter kodlaması için başlangıçta İngilizce metin için yeterli olan ASCII'yi (Bilgi Değişimi için Amerikan Standart Kodu) kullanıyordu. Ancak internetin küresel doğası nedeniyle bu durum hızla sınırlayıcı hale geldi. Unicode'un tanıtılması ve UTF-8 kodlamasında uygulanması önemli bir ilerlemeye işaret ediyordu. UTF-8, 1 milyondan fazla potansiyel karakter içeren Unicode karakter kümesindeki her karakteri temsil edebilir. Bu, günümüzde kullanılan hemen hemen tüm yazılı dilleri kapsamakta olup, geniş kapsamlı erişilebilirlik ve uyumluluk hedefleyen web içeriği oluşturucuları ve geliştiricileri için evrensel bir çözüm haline gelmektedir.
HTML belgelerinizde doğru karakter kodlamasını benimsemek basit ancak kritik öneme sahiptir. Bir HTML belgesinde UTF-8 kodlamasının belirtilmesi, metnin dünya çapındaki tarayıcılar tarafından doğru bir şekilde temsil edilmesini ve anlaşılmasını sağlar. Bu, HTML belgesinin başlık bölümüne, kullanılan karakter kodlamasını bildiren bir meta etiket eklenerek yapılır. Bu uygulama, çeşitli dil ve sembolleri bir araya getirerek uluslararasılaştırmayı desteklemekle kalmaz, aynı zamanda bir tarayıcının kodlamayı yanlış yorumlaması durumunda ortaya çıkabilecek metin bozulmalarını da önler. Ayrıca, web sayfalarındaki karakter kodlamasındaki tutarlılık, kodlamayla ilgili hataları önler ve içeriğin amaçlandığı gibi görüntülenmesini sağlayarak kullanıcı deneyimini geliştirir. İnternet küresel bir platform olarak gelişmeye devam ederken, HTML belgelerinde doğru karakter kodlama standartlarını anlamak ve uygulamak, tüm kullanıcılar için netlik, erişilebilirlik ve kusursuz bir tarama deneyimi sağlayarak web geliştirmenin temel taşı olmaya devam ediyor.
HTML'de Karakter Kodlamalarında Uzmanlaşmak: Kapsamlı Bir Kılavuz
“HTML'de Karakter Kodlamalarında Uzmanlaşmak: Kapsamlı Bir Kılavuz” web geliştiricileri, içerik yaratıcıları ve dijital yayıncılıkla ilgilenen herkes için önemli bir kaynak görevi görecektir. Bu kılavuz, metnin çeşitli cihazlar ve platformlarda doğru şekilde görüntülenmesini sağlayan web geliştirmenin önemli bir yönü olan karakter kodlamalarının inceliklerini ele alacaktır. Profesyoneller, karakter kodlamalarını anlayarak, bozuk metin, bozuk semboller ve kullanıcı deneyimini ve erişilebilirliği olumsuz etkileyebilecek kodlamayla ilgili diğer sorunlar gibi yaygın tuzaklardan kaçınabilir.
Genel Bakış
Kılavuz, karakter kodlamalarının ne olduğuna ve neden internet için temel önem taşıdığına dair genel bir bakışla başlayacak. Orijinal karakter kodlama standardı olan ASCII'den başlayarak, web içeriği için fiili standartlar olarak Unicode ve UTF-8'in benimsenmesine kadar olan tarihsel bağlamı açıklayacaktır. Bu bölüm, teknik yönlerin ve uygun kodlama uygulamalarının öneminin anlaşılmasına yönelik temelleri oluşturacaktır.
Teknik Derinlemesine İnceleme
Girişin ardından kılavuz, yaygın kullanımları ve destekleri nedeniyle Unicode ve UTF-8'e odaklanarak farklı karakter kodlama standartlarına teknik açıdan derinlemesine bir bakış sunacak. Karakterlerin belirli bayt değerleriyle nasıl eşleştirildiğini ve bunun web tarayıcılarında metin oluşturmayı nasıl etkilediğini açıklayacaktır. Bu bölüm, web içeriği üzerindeki etkilerini göstermek için farklı kodlama türleri arasındaki pratik örnekleri ve karşılaştırmaları içerecektir.
HTML Karakter Kodlamaları Dünyasının Kilidini Açmak: ASCII'den Unicode'a
Tarihsel Bağlam ve Temeller
Kılavuz, bilgisayar sistemlerinde metin temsilinin temelini oluşturan ASCII'den (Amerikan Bilgi Değişimi Standart Kodu) başlayarak karakter kodlamalarının tarihsel gelişimini keşfederek başlıyor. Okuyucular, ASCII'nin sınırlamalarını, özellikle de İngilizce dışındaki dillerdeki karakterleri temsil edememesini öğrenecek ve Unicode'un geliştirilmesinin önünü açacak. Bu bölüm, küresel olarak birbirine bağlı bir dünyada gelişmiş kodlama sistemlerinin gerekliliğinin anlaşılmasına zemin hazırlıyor.
Unicode'u Anlamak
Kılavuzun özü, bu evrensel karakter kodlama şemasının, bugün Dünya'da kullanılan her dildeki her karakteri nasıl kapsamaya çalıştığını açıklayan Unicode'u derinlemesine inceliyor. Mimarisi, karakter kümeleri ve UTF-8, UTF-16 ve UTF-32 gibi kodlama formları dahil olmak üzere Unicode'un temellerini kapsar. Açık açıklamalar ve açıklayıcı örnekler sayesinde okuyucular, Unicode'un nasıl çalıştığını ve UTF-8'in web içeriği için neden tercih edilen kodlama haline geldiğini anlayacaklardır.
HTML'de Pratik Uygulamalar
Teoriden pratiğe geçiş yapan bu kılavuz, HTML'de karakter kodlamalarını uygulama konusunda ayrıntılı içgörüler sunar. HTML belgesinde thetag kullanarak karakter kodlamasının nasıl bildirileceğini gösterir ve farklı kodlamalar seçmenin etkilerini tartışır. Web içeriğinin düzgün bir şekilde kodlanmasını sağlamak için pratik ipuçları sağlanır ve karakterlerin olması gereken yerde bozuk metin veya soru işaretleri gibi yaygın tuzaklardan kaçınmaya yardımcı olur.
HTML Karakter Kodlamalarının Gizemi Çözüldü: Evrensel Metin Görüntülemenin Sağlanması
Unicode: Evrensel Bir Çözüm
Daha derine inen kılavuz, modern karakter kodlamanın temel taşı olan Unicode'a odaklanıyor. UTF-8, UTF-16 ve UTF-32 gibi Unicode'un yapısını ve farklı kodlama şemalarını parçalayarak kullanımlarını, faydalarını ve önceki sistemlerin sınırlamalarını nasıl ele aldıklarını açıklıyor. Okuyucular, pratik örnekler aracılığıyla Unicode'un çok çeşitli karakterleri, sembolleri ve emojileri nasıl desteklediğini ve bunun onu küresel dijital iletişim için vazgeçilmez bir standart haline getirdiğini öğrenecekler.
HTML'de Karakter Kodlamalarının Uygulanması
Teoriden uygulamaya geçiş yapan "HTML Karakter Kodlamalarının Gizemi Çözüldü", okuyuculara HTML'de karakter kodlamalarının uygulanmasının pratik yönleri konusunda rehberlik eder. Bir HTML belgesinde karakter kodlamasının bildirilmesiyle ilgili adım adım talimatlar sağlar ve en geniş uyumluluğu sağlamak ve yanlış yorumlanan karakterler veya okunamayan metin gibi sorunları önlemek için UTF-8 belirtmenin önemini vurgular.
En İyi Uygulamalar ve Yaygın Tuzaklar
Okuyucuların olası zorluklarla başa çıkmasına yardımcı olmak için kitap, kodlama bildirimlerinde tutarlılık, farklı tarayıcılar ve cihazlar arasında testler ve eski içeriği dönüştürme ve kodlamaya yönelik ipuçları da dahil olmak üzere HTML'de karakter kodlamalarını kullanmaya yönelik en iyi uygulamaları özetlemektedir. Aynı zamanda sık karşılaşılan tehlikelere ve yanlış kodlamayla ilgili sorunların nasıl giderileceğine değinerek içeriğin tüm kullanıcılar için doğru ve erişilebilir bir şekilde görüntülenmesini sağlayacak çözümler sunar.
Web Geliştirmede Karakter Kodlamalarının Temel Rolü
Karakter kodlamaları web geliştirmede çok önemli bir rol oynar ve metnin farklı tarayıcılar, platformlar ve cihazlarda doğru ve evrensel olarak görüntülenmesini sağlamanın temelini oluşturur. Web geliştirmenin bu kritik yönü, bir dizi karakterin (harfler, semboller ve kontrol kodları gibi) spesifikasyonunu ve bu karakterlerin dijital biçimde nasıl temsil edildiğini kapsar. Karakter kodlamanın özü, insan dili ile bilgisayar verileri arasındaki boşluğu doldurma ve web belgelerindeki metnin doğru ve tutarlı şekilde temsil edilmesini sağlama yeteneğinde yatmaktadır.
Bilgi işlemin ilk günlerinde, ASCII (Bilgi Değişimi için Amerikan Standart Kodu), İngilizce karakterleri temsil etmek için tasarlanmış birincil kodlama standardıydı. Ancak internet küresel bir platforma dönüştükçe, diğer dillerdeki karakterleri barındıramaması nedeniyle ASCII'nin sınırlamaları ortaya çıktı. Bu sınırlama, Unicode'un geliştirilmesine ve benimsenmesine yol açan daha kapsamlı bir kodlama şemasına olan ihtiyacın altını çizdi. Unicode, çok sayıda sembol ve emojinin yanı sıra günümüzde kullanılan hemen hemen her yazılı dili kapsayan 1 milyondan fazla potansiyel karakter içeren evrensel bir karakter seti sunan devasa bir atılımı temsil ediyor.
HTML Belgelerinde Karakter Kodlamalarının Karmaşıklıklarında Gezinme
HTML belgelerindeki karakter kodlamalarının karmaşıklıklarında gezinmek, web geliştiricileri ve içerik yaratıcıları için kritik bir beceridir ve metnin çeşitli tarayıcılarda ve platformlarda doğru ve tutarlı bir şekilde görüntülenmesini sağlar. Karakter kodlaması, karakterlerin bayt cinsinden temsil edilme biçimini belirtir; bu, harfler, sayılar ve semboller de dahil olmak üzere metnin web belgelerinde nasıl oluşturulacağını belirleyen temel bir özelliktir. Bir HTML belgesinde doğru karakter kodlamasının seçilmesi ve bildirilmesi, özellikle çok dilli ve çok kültürlü bir internet ortamında içeriğin bütünlüğünü ve okunabilirliğini korumak için çok önemlidir.
HTML belgelerinde geleneksel olarak İngilizce karakterleri temsil etmekle sınırlı bir karakter kodlama şeması olan ASCII kullanılır. Bununla birlikte, internetin küresel çapta genişlemesiyle birlikte daha evrensel bir çözüme olan ihtiyaç belirgin hale geldi ve bu da Unicode'un dünya çapında farklı dil ve yazılardan çok çeşitli karakterleri destekleyen bir standart olarak benimsenmesine yol açtı. Bir milyondan fazla farklı karakteri temsil edebilen bir Unicode kodlaması olan UTF-8, verimliliği ve ASCII ile uyumluluğu nedeniyle yeni web belgelerini kodlamak için fiili standart haline geldi.
Çeviri, sadece dilleri bilmenin çok ötesinde, karmaşık bir süreçtir.
İpuçlarımızı takip ederek ve ConveyThis öğesini kullanarak, çevrilen sayfalarınız hedef kitlenizde yankı uyandıracak ve hedef dilde ana dil gibi hissettirecektir.
Çaba gerektirse de sonuç ödüllendiricidir. Bir web sitesini çeviriyorsanız, ConveyThis otomatik makine çevirisiyle size saatler kazandırabilir.
ConveyThis'yı 7 gün boyunca ücretsiz deneyin!